Tanzania Itumpi [Espresso] 250g

Tanzania Itumpi is our December espresso roast coffee of the month—a coffee that brings clarity and freshness even to the darkest winter days. The beans come from the Itumpi AMCOS cooperative in the Songwe (Mbozi) region, from plantations located at an altitude of 1500–1700 meters above sea level. Fully washed processing ensures purity and consistency, making it ideal for short, intense extractions.

In the cup, dark chocolate, black tea, and a distinct currant freshness emerge, creating an elegant, structured profile—at once wintry and light. This espresso offers a subtle "reset": clear, energetic, and perfect for moments when the day darkens faster than we'd like. In this set, it serves as a reliable everyday coffee—one that always delivers a clean and consistent result, regardless of the pace of December.

About the Origin of the Beans

The Itumpi AMCOS cooperative has operated under its current name since 1994, although its history began in the 1970s, when it operated as "Ujamaa." Initially with 56 members, today it brings together approximately 160 farmers from the region who regularly contribute their harvest.

A breakthrough came in 2019 with the introduction of full washed processing, which significantly improved quality and opened the door to the specialty coffee market. The cherries arrive at the processing plant in the afternoon, are pulped in the evening, and then undergo overnight fermentation.

The beans are then sun-dried for approximately a week, giving them a clean and harmonious profile characteristic of southwestern Tanzania. Itumpi AMCOS's consistent, diligent work ensures that each batch is consistent, refined, and consciously managed—in keeping with local, traditional cultivation methods.

Kawa Specialty Guatemala San Pedro La Laguna 250g

Winter Espresso is a bean created for winter extractions: pure, precise, and exceptionally stable, even with short brewing times. Washed processing brings out its clarity and elegance - plum, almond, and a subtle, spicy note emerge in the profile, giving the coffee a calm, wintery depth. In espresso form, it's compact and structured, and with the addition of milk, it acquires a delicate, dessert-like character, yet without heaviness.

This is a coffee that excels on colder days: consistent, harmonious, and simply reliable. Paired with the light, fruity Tanzania Itumpi, it creates a blend perfectly tailored for mindful winter coffee drinking.

Informacje o farmie

The beans used in this year's Winter Espresso come from San Pedro La Laguna, Guatemala—a region renowned for its microclimate created by Lake Atitlán and the surrounding volcanoes. The plantations are located at an altitude of 1,500–1,900 meters above sea level, where the cool "Xocomil" wind slows the ripening of the fruit, contributing to its purity and natural sweetness.

The crops are primarily cultivated by farmers from the Tz'utujil Maya community, working on small, volcanic plots. The region's dominant varieties are classic Arabica varieties: Typica, Bourbon, Caturra, and Catuai, which are harvested from October to March. The beans undergo a full washing process, giving them a clear and consistent character. Thanks to a partnership with COUNISA, coffee from this area is supplied to top specialty roasters, including JAVA.
